Why AI Is Being Seen as a Global Problem-Solver

The excitement around AI’s potential comes from its unique ability to process massive amounts of data, recognize patterns, and make decisions faster than any human could. That combination is particularly powerful in areas where urgent, large-scale action is needed.

From predicting natural disasters to discovering new medicines, AI isn’t just about convenience — it’s about finding solutions where human capacity is limited.


Real-World Problems AI Is Addressing Today

1. Climate Change and Environmental Protection

AI models can forecast extreme weather events, track deforestation, and monitor pollution in real time. For example:

  • Climate modeling predicts the long-term effects of emissions policies.

  • AI-powered sensors detect illegal logging or fishing in remote areas.

  • Smart energy grids optimize power use, reducing waste and carbon output.

2. Healthcare and Medical Research

AI is accelerating diagnosis, drug discovery, and patient care:

  • Early disease detection through AI-enhanced imaging.

  • Predictive analytics for personalized treatment plans.

  • Drug discovery algorithms that identify potential cures years faster than traditional methods.

3. Education and Learning Access

In underserved communities, AI can provide:

  • Customized learning plans tailored to individual student needs.

  • Real-time language translation for global classrooms.

  • Access to free or affordable online education resources.

4. Food Security and Agriculture

With a growing global population, AI helps ensure stable food supplies:

  • Precision agriculture to optimize water and fertilizer use.

  • AI-driven pest control monitoring.

  • Predictive crop yield analytics to improve distribution planning.


Can AI Solve Everything?

While Can AI Really Solve Our Biggest Challenges? sparks optimism, the reality is more nuanced. AI can be a powerful ally, but it isn’t a magic bullet.

Here’s why:

  • Data Bias: AI’s output is only as good as its input. Biased or incomplete data can lead to flawed solutions.

  • Ethical Concerns: Decisions made by AI in areas like healthcare, policing, or hiring must be transparent and fair.

  • Dependence Risk: Over-reliance on AI could reduce human skills and critical thinking in some sectors.

  • Access Gaps: Without equitable access to AI tools, the gap between developed and developing nations could widen.


The Role of Humans in an AI-Driven Future

One of the most important takeaways is that AI works best with humans, not instead of them. The ideal approach is a human-AI collaboration where machines handle the heavy lifting in data processing, and humans guide decision-making with ethics, empathy, and cultural understanding.

This synergy ensures that AI-driven solutions are both technically sound and socially responsible.


Examples of AI Transforming Global Challenges

Here are some inspiring case studies showing AI’s impact:

  • Wildlife Conservation: AI-powered camera traps in Africa can instantly identify and track endangered species, helping conservationists protect them more effectively.

  • Disaster Relief: Machine learning models predict where earthquakes or floods are most likely, enabling faster evacuation planning.

  • Medical Breakthroughs: AI-assisted research recently identified promising compounds for antibiotic-resistant infections — a major win for global health.


The Ethical Imperative

As AI’s influence grows, responsible AI becomes essential. This means:

  • Clear accountability for AI-driven decisions.

  • Transparency in how algorithms work.

  • Inclusion of diverse perspectives in AI development.

  • Regular audits to detect and fix biases.

If AI is to play a central role in solving humanity’s challenges, it must be built and deployed with fairness, safety, and accountability in mind.
